Tamil director Lokesh Kanagaraj is all set to make his much-anticipated acting debut in the romantic action film ‘DC.’ As per Koimoi, the actor is reportedly charging Rs 35 crore as remuneration for his first acting venture, marking the highest ever salary paid to a newcomer in the Tamil film industry. DC is directed by Arun Matheshwaran, known for films like Rocky and Sani Kayidham.
Bollywood actress Vamika Gabbi has been cast as the female lead, starring opposite Lokesh in this high-octane romance. The film’s music will be composed by the talented Anirudh Ravichander, adding to the excitement surrounding the project.
While the news of his acting debut has generated buzz, the Tamil audience is also closely monitoring Lokesh’s future as a director. His last film, ‘Coolie,’ starring the iconic Rajinikanth, received a lukewarm reception at the box office. Lokesh also made headlines earlier when he revealed that he had earned Rs 50 crore as remuneration for Coolie. On top of that, reports of a salary dispute over Kaithi 2, which allegedly led to tension with the film’s producer, have further sparked debates.
Adding fuel to the fire, Lokesh has also been under scrutiny for unfollowing two of Tamil cinema’s biggest stars, Kamal Haasan and Rajinikanth, on social media, fueling speculation about his personal and professional relationships in the industry.
